A Let L-410UVP passenger plane, operating Comores Aviation flight KR611 sustained substantial damage in a runway excursion accident at Anjouan-Ouani Airport (AJN), Comoros. All fifteen on board survived the accident.
The crew aborted the takeoff from runway 28, but the airplane could not be stopped on the runway. It continued until it came to rest near a river bed.
Runway 28 is a 1350 m / 4429ft long asphalt runway.
